The story of Lewis N. Lindsey began in 1860 in Georgia. In 1870, Lewis N. Lindsey established residence. Lewis N. Lindsey married Sarah Ella Lindsey, and had children including Daisy Lindsey, Esther Pauline Lindsey, G M Lindsey, Mary Lindsey. Lewis N. Lindsey passed away in 1920 in Savannah, Chatham, Georgia, USA.
